Electrospun titania-based fibers for high areal capacity Li-ion battery anodes

By Ethan C. Self and Ryszard Wycisk and Peter N. Pintauro
Published in Journal of Power Sources 2015

Abstract

Electrospinning is utilized to prepare composite fiber Li-ion battery anodes containing titania and carbon nanoparticles with a poly (acrylic acid) binder. The electrospun material exhibits a stable charge/discharge capacity with only 5% capacity fade over 450 cycles at 0.5
